1

Temat: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

Jak w temacie. Nie działa mi 5 GHz - żadne urządzenie nie widzi sieci, nie da się połączyć z innym routerem przez WDS. Nie wiem czy to wina routera, czy OpenWRT (19.07.3), więc chciałem wgrać z powrotem stock firmware. Jak to zrobić? Czy mogę po prostu wgrać firmware przez Luci? Ew. czy muszę go jakoś przygotować przed wgraniem przez TFTP? Do wgrania używałem tego poradnika:
https://openwrt.org/toh/tp-link/tp-link_archer_c20_v1
Niestety nie ma tam instrukcji powrotu.

2

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

https://github.com/openwrt/openwrt/comm … e04b6ea676

Wg opisu ściągasz firmware ze strony tplinka które MUSI mieć bootloader i takie coś wgrywasz przez tftp do routera.
Jak chcesz flashować openwrt to potrzebujesz wyciąć uboota z oryginalnego softu, dołączyć do tego obraz openwrt i całość dopiero wgrać przez tftp.

Mediateki w wykonaniu tplinka miały taką ułomność.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

3

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

Czyli wystarczy zmienić nazwę oryginalnego firmware na ArcherC20V1_tp_recovery.bin i wgrać przez TFTP? Bo gdzieś przeczytałem, że to nie zadziała, ale nie mogę teraz tego znaleźć.

Mój problem wygląda tak, że mam dwa TP-Linki (C20 i C2), które chcę połączyć ze sobą przez WDS lub relayd na paśmie 5 GHz, ale nie da się tego zrobić. Za każdym razem jest coś takiego:

Thu Jul 30 19:52:36 2020 kern.info kernel: [  247.722100] wlan0: authenticate with f4:f2:6d:90:3f:73
Thu Jul 30 19:52:36 2020 kern.info kernel: [  247.742085] wlan0: send auth to f4:f2:6d:90:3f:73 (try 1/3)
Thu Jul 30 19:52:38 2020 kern.info kernel: [  248.250831] wlan0: send auth to f4:f2:6d:90:3f:73 (try 2/3)
Thu Jul 30 19:52:38 2020 kern.info kernel: [  248.466247] wlan0: send auth to f4:f2:6d:90:3f:73 (try 3/3)
Thu Jul 30 19:52:39 2020 kern.info kernel: [  248.931142] wlan0: authentication with f4:f2:6d:90:3f:73 timed out
Thu Jul 30 19:52:39 2020 daemon.notice wpa_supplicant[2007]: wlan0: CTRL-EVENT-SSID-TEMP-DISABLED id=0 ssid="OpenWrt" auth_failures=6 duration=90 reason=CONN_FAILED

Na 2,4 GHz działa normalnie. Samodzielnie routery ustawione jako AP też działają poprawnie. Obydwa są oparte o MT7610EN, więc nie powinno być problemów z kompatybilnością. O co tu może chodzić?

4

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

W tym konkretnym modelu tak, soft musi zawierać bootloader bo tftp go nadpisuje.

Może chodzić o to że mt7610 nie potrafi po prostu pracować w trybie sta.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

5

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

To chyba problem ze sterownikiem sad
5 GHz działa tylko na domyślnym kanale i z domyślną szerokością pasma. Każda zmiana powoduje status "Device not active" i pomaga tylko reset do domyślnych ustawień. Tryb AP WDS udało mi się włączyć tylko raz, ale i tak nie działał poprawnie.
Czy jest sens wgrywania snapshota?

6

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

Ma inne sterowniki wifi (nowsze), więc tak.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

7 (edytowany przez Towije 2020-08-05 21:20:50)

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

Na snapshocie udało mi się połączyć routery, ale niestety ping po WiFi za bardzo skakał, więc postanowiłem wrócić do stock firmware zgodnie z twoją radą. Teraz mam cegłę sad Co mogło pójść nie tak?
Router pobrał firmware, zresetował się, zapaliła się na chwilę jedna lampka i zdechł. Teraz przy każdym uruchomieniu zapala się jedna lampka i trup.

Ok, już wiem. Trzeba było zrobić to:

The *.bin-file you can download at TP-Link is built as follows:

512 bytes file header
128 kBytes U-Boot
7.6 MBytes Firmware

For TFTP flashing, images MUST start with the U-Boot partition.
If you want to flash your own firmware, you replace the 7.6 MB
at the end of the file with your own firmware. Anyway, you have to strip
off the first 512 bytes file header. 

8

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

Wszystko.  Nie masz jak się dowiedzieć co poszło źle.

Pisałem ci przeciez że soft musi zawierać bootloader, aż dużymi literami. Co wgrałeś?

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

9 (edytowany przez Towije 2020-08-05 21:51:05)

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

Archer_C20v1_0.9.1_4.0_up_boot(160427)_2016-04-27_13.53.59.bin
To działa tak:

The reason why this router gets bricked so easily is the fact that
the bootloader (when doing a TFTP upload) always starts writing flash at
adress 0x0 -- thus overwriting the U-Boot partition.
If you want to go back to factory, get TP-Link's image and strip off the
first 512 bytes:

Będę musiał zaprogramować flash. Nie wygląda to na zbyt trudne, więc może kiedyś się za to wezmę.

10

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

Ok, czyli nie obciąłeś pierwszych 512 bajtów.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

11

Odp: Archer C20 V1 - nie działa 5 GHz, jak wrócić do stock?

Najtrudniejsza część debrickowania to otwieranie obudowy wink
Tutaj jest poradnik z którego korzystałem: https://tplinkforum.pl/t/tp-link-ac750- … 20/11216/3
Chyba faktycznie MT7610E ma problem z trybem STA pod OpenWRT, bo na stock działa normalnie. Jako AP radzi sobie lepiej, ale tylko na snapshocie. Ciekaw jestem jak będzie ze stabilnością.